Specification
Dimension: Total length 77mm; Diameter 21.5mm;
Weight: 35g
Battery: powered by one CR123 battery or other types of batteries of the same size
Output & Runtime:
CR123 battery
Maximum output 145 lumens, for about 90 minutes (with brightness declines to 50%)
Minimum output 3 lumens(1%), for about 65 hours (with brightness declines to 50%)
Li-ion Battery
Maximum output 145 lumens, for about 80 minutes (with brightness declines to 50%)
Minimum output 5 lumens(1%), for about 60 hours (with brightness declines to 50%)
